This allows SVQ to negotiate features with the guest and the device. For the device, SVQ is a driver. While this function bypasses all non-transport features, it needs to disable the features that SVQ does not support when forwarding buffers. This includes packed vq layout, indirect descriptors or event idx. Future changes can add support to offer more features to the guest, since the use of VirtQueue gives this for free. This is left out at the moment for simplicity. Signed-off-by: Eugenio Pérez <eperezma@redhat.com> Acked-by: Michael S. Tsirkin <mst@redhat.com> Signed-off-by: Jason Wang <jasowang@redhat.com>
